India being a tropical country with no lack of sunshine, there is a great scope of harnessing solar power. Considering this fact, the government of India is taking aggressive steps to accelerate the country’s solar energy supply. In fact, huge investments in solar energy facilities have been made in recent years to help meet the needs of our ever growing population. Since the last two years, three villages of India have become fully solar powered.
